Brown Butter Apple Blondies With Cinnamon Maple Glaze

Ingredients

– 1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ter

– 2 cups all-purpose flour

– 1 teaspoon baking powder

– 1/2 teaspoon salt

– 1 1/2 cups packed light brown sugar

– 2 large eggs

– 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

– 2 medium apples, peeled, cored, and diced

– 1 cup powdered sugar

– 2 tablespoons maple syrup

– 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on


Instructions

1. – Preheat the oven to 350°F. Grease an 8×8-inch baking pan.

2. – In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at, stirring frequently, until it turns a deep golden brown and has a nutty aroma, about 5-7 minutes. Remove from heat and let cool slightly.

3. – In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.

4. – In a large bowl, beat the brown sugar and eggs together until light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es. Stir in the vanilla and the browned butter until well combined.

5. – Fold in the dry ingredients until just combined, then gently fold in the diced apples.

6. – Spread the batter evenly into the prepared baking pan.

7. – B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Allow the blondies to cool completely in the pan.

8. – In a small bowl, whisk together the powdered sugar, maple syrup, and cinnamon until smooth. Drizzle the glaze over the cooled blondies.

9. – Cut into squares and serve. Enjoy!

Notes

– For a more pronounced apple flavor, use a tart, firm variety like Granny Smith or Honeycrisp.

– Swap the maple syrup for honey or caramel sauce in the glaze for a different flavor profile.

– Store the blondies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4 days.
